Sylloge Nummorum Arabicorum, Tubingen, Palastina, IV a Bilad as Sam I, by Lutz Ilisch, University of Tubingen, Tubingen, (Nr. 1-577), 18 plates, Tubingen 1993. As new.
In the style of the corpus of Greek Coins (Sylloge Nummorum Graecorum), this is the first fasicile on Arabian coins and is concerned with Palestine.
